Jowan Merckx’s career as a player of wind instruments began at the age of 8 when he played bugle in his village’s brass band. Later, he taught himself to play the flute and the bagpipes, eventually ending up in the Lemmens Institute in Leuven at the age of 28. “Le Pivert” (the woodpecker) is a waltz that Jowan wrote for the flute , inspired by the flight of the green woodpecker flapping its way back.
